| Address: The Hotel Alicia, 3 Star...Na Llambies, 26, Cala Bona, Majorca, Balearic Islands 07559, Spain
The Hotel Alicia is situated in an excellent location along the seafront overlooking the promenade. The award-winning Hotel Alicia, which is part of the Protur group, is perfectly placed to enjoy the amenities at both Cala Bona and the livelier resort of Cala Millor. Guest facilities at the The Hotel Alicia include a 24 hour reception area with currency exchange desk, luggage and courtesy rooms with showers for late departures, along with an air conditioned buffet style restaurant, a games room, public internet terminals, television lounge and both lounge and pool bars.
Sporting and leisure facilities available to guests include an outdoor freshwater swimming pool with separate children's section and spacious sun terraces and gardens furnished with loungers and parasols. Other leisure facilities include a smaller indoor heated pool with sauna and gymnasium, as well as a children's playground and mini club, and both pool and table tennis tables.
Rooms at the The Hotel Alicia have a bathroom, WC, shower, hairdryer, air conditioning, direct dial telephone, satellite television, safety deposit box and a balcony or terrace, most of which have either pool or sea views.
